The UCLA Center for Prehospital Care is the leading emergency and prehospital academic Center on the West Coast. One of only four Centers of its kind in the nation, the Center is dedicated to advancing the systems and methods of EMS. We teach, test, and certify the people who care for the ill or injured before hospital admission. The ALS/BLS Program Coordinator and CPI Educator will coordinate and provide lecture presentations and skills instruction according to American Heart Association and Crisis Prevention Institute standards, along with the courses provided for the UCLA Medical Center and the general medical community. Responsibilities include but are not limited to providing demonstrations, acting as a student advocate in the learning process, creating an active learning environment, ensuring course requirements and objectives are met, developing educational objectives and testing methods, and other duties as assigned.
